FG Showcases Investment Opportunities in Aviation

The Federal Government has unveiled a range of investment opportunities in Nigeria’s aviation sector, assuring potential investors of full government support and incentives to boost the industry’s growth.

Speaking at the 2025 FAAN National Aviation Conference in Lagos, Minister of Aviation and Aerospace Development, Festus Keyamo, highlighted key areas open for private-sector participation, including airport infrastructure development, aircraft maintenance facilities, leasing companies, and cargo logistics hubs.

He noted that Nigeria is strategically positioned to host a regional Maintenance, Repair and Overhaul (MRO) centre, which would reduce reliance on overseas servicing and save airlines millions in operational costs. Keyamo also encouraged investors to take advantage of emerging prospects in airport terminal upgrades, runway expansion, and advanced passenger-processing technologies.

FAAN Managing Director, Olubunmi Kuku, called for partnerships that will bring global expertise into airport management and green aviation solutions, including biometric systems and sustainable infrastructure.

The government’s renewed investment drive, officials said, aligns with President Bola Tinubu’s broader plan to modernise the aviation industry and strengthen its contribution to national economic development.
